I agree with sixsixt, they power on the hot cam is wierd, it doesnt seem to have the bark and the bottom end on my stock cam, you an feel the cam though, i think all it does is change your powerband, i lost a lot of bottomend and i dont know if i gained top end, im debating on putting my stock on back in also. Im goona run it on the dyno and see what it looks like. Save up for a web cam with a good grind, and opt for the kibblewhite spring and ferra valves also.
